RESUMO

AIM: We aimed to evaluate the therapeutic effectiveness of commissuroplasty in mitral valve repair for rheumatic mitral valve disease. For this purpose, we summarise our experience with this technique and analyse the mid-term postoperative outcomes. METHOD: We retrospectively evaluated the records of patients with rheumatic valve disease who underwent mitral valve repair between January 2011 and January 2018 at our centre. Detailed follow-up data were collected. A Kaplan-Meier survival curve for survival free from reoperation and valve failure was constructed. Multivariate Cox regression analyses were performed to identify predictors of relevant end points (death, reoperation, and valve failure). RESULTS: A total of 362 patients underwent rheumatic mitral valve repair during the study period. Mitral valve stenosis was the primary pathological feature. Almost all surgeries were accomplished via commissuroplasty. The mean duration of follow-up was 25.57 ± 19.91 months. Twenty-two (22) endpoint events were noted during follow-up. The 2- and 7-year rates of survival free from reoperation and valve failure were 93.9%±1.4% and 91.5%±2.0%, respectively. Multivariate Cox regression analysis revealed that left atrial anteroposterior diameter >60 mm (hazard ratio, 5.2; p < 0.001) was an independent predictor of all endpoints. CONCLUSIONS: Most Chinese patients with rheumatic valve disease were treated effectively via commissuroplasty combined with other surgical procedures, and the mid-term postoperative outcomes were satisfactory.

RESUMO

BACKGROUND: During left-sided cardiac valve surgery in patients with mild or no tricuspid regurgitation (TR), the tricuspid valve exploration plays a vital role in the decision-making of concomitant tricuspid annuloplasty. Currently lack of an appropriate standard to define tricuspid annular dilatation is a challenge. The aim of this study is to introduce and evaluate an alternative intraoperative method for Tricuspid Valve annuloplasty based on annular circumference that could trace the extent of annular dilatation and predict TR-progression, which can also guide the surgeons to intraoperative decision. METHODS: From January 2011 to December 2011, 131 patients (73 females, 58 males, and mean age 54±10.8) were selected for the study underwent left-sided cardiac valve surgery at Anzhen Hospital, all the subjects preoperatively diagnosed with non-significant TR. The enrolled subjects were followed-up over 5years for TR-progression. Tricuspid annular circumference (TAC) measurement was performed via special sizer for each patient, and the obtained values divided on the subject's body surface area (BSA) to achieve the tricuspid annular circumference index (TACI). The endpoint was set as the TR-progression by more than two grades, or a final TR grade ≥3+. RESULTS: The mean follow up period was 68±3.8 months (range, 60-77 months). In univariate, multivariate and logistic regression analysis three variables were noticed to be associated with TR progression, female gender (P<0.002), body mass index (BMI) (P<0.021), and intraoperatively measured TACI (P<0.001). But in multiple regression the TACI (OR 0.812; 95% CI: 0.748-0.883; P<0.001) was the single parameter which significantly related to TR-progression. Based on the receiver-operator curve (ROC), it was likely to derive an optimal cut-off 80.2 mm/m2 which could predict the postoperative development of TR with acceptable sensitivity and specificity 69%, 89%. CONCLUSIONS: Patients with mild or no TR undergoing left-sided valve surgery, intraoperative measurement of the TAC proved to be an ideal method to judge the tricuspid-annulus, it is capable to predict TR-progression. For prophylactic tricuspid repair a presumed TACI of 80.2 mm/m2 is recommended as an indicative threshold.

RESUMO

BACKGROUND: Mobility and flexibility of anterior mitral leaflet (AML) are considered to be the important factor for mitral valve (MV) repair in rheumatic population, we try to use the bending angle of AML to quantify its' mobility and flexibility and investigate whether it can predict the success of rheumatic MV repair or not. METHODS: Total 54 patients underwent rheumatic MV surgeries with mild lesions of subvalvular apparatus from August, 2017 to November, 2017 at the author institution, we divided the patients into MV repair and MV replacement groups which included directly MV replacement and repair attempt but failed repairing transfer to replacement intraoperatively. Patients' MV structure was carefully evaluated on transthoracic echocardiography (TTE) and scored by the Wilkins score (WS) preoperatively. The bending angle of AML was measured during systole and diastole at different level before surgery. RESULTS: The differences of patients' demographic characteristics between repair group and replacement group were not statistically significant (P value >0.05) and the differences among B-angle, T-angle, Bs-angle, C-angle of AML between repair group and replacement groups were not statistically significant (P value >0.05). Only BT-angle in repair group was significantly larger than that of replacement group (21.56°±3.84°, 10.29°±6.02°, respectively, P<0.001), therefore the BT-angle was tested as a predictor of reparability by observing the receiver operating characteristic (ROC) curve (ROC area: 0.944, standard error: 0.06, 95% CI: 0.826-1), BT-angle of AML on preoperative transthoracic echo of 15.5° or more predicts feasibility of rheumatic MV repair with 100% sensitivity and 85.7% specificity in patients with mild lesions of subvalvular apparatus. Logistic regression for a single area of calcification (diameter <0.8 cm) at commissure were shown that: ß: 0.08, Exp (ß): 1.083, P: 0.777>0.05, the minor single calcified area at commissure had no effect on reparability of rheumatic MV disease. The differences of total WS and each component score between repair group and replacement group were not statistically significant (P value >0.05). By observing the ROC curve for total WS (ROC area: 0.508), the WS cannot be a predictor for the rheumatic MV repair. CONCLUSIONS: The bending angle of AML which was considered as quantification of mobility and flexibility of AML can be a predictor for MV repair in patients with rheumatic heart disease (RHD). The small single area of commissural calcification had no effect on reparability of rheumatic MV disease. WS cannot appropriately predict the outcome of rheumatic MV repair.

RESUMO

BACKGROUND: Rheumatic heart disease (RHD) is a predominant health concern in developing countries. The aim of this meta-analysis was to evaluate the outcomes of mitral valve (MV) repair in patients with RHD, and identify predictors that may postoperatively affect treatment outcome. METHODS: A meta-analysis of eligible studies assessing patients undergoing MV repair with RHD and reporting the outcomes of MV repair, including 30-day mortality and long-term follow-up survival, MV reoperation rate and postoperative adverse events. Relevant English articles were searched up to 1 March, 2017 in Web of Science, PubMed, Google Scholar, Cochrane Library, EmBase, Elsevier, and Science Direct. Selected studies should meet all inclusion criteria, and underwent data extraction. RESULTS: A total of ten studies with 2,770 patients met all inclusion criteria, and were selected for assessment. Pooled analysis showed that 30-day mortality in patients with rheumatic MV disease after MV repair surgery was 1.9%, 95% confidence interval (CI) (0.8-2.9%); long-term survival was 97.3%, 95% CI (95.9-98.6%), and a freedom from reoperation rate of 93.6%, 95% CI (91.4-95.9%) was obtained; freedom from adverse events was 97.5%, 95% CI (95.2-99.8%). CONCLUSIONS: The outcome of rheumatic MV repair is outstanding in terms of low early mortality, high long-term survival and freedom from valve-related complications, which may be very common in patients after rheumatic MV replacement; meanwhile, MV reoperation rate after initial surgery is acceptable. Surgeons may try to repair MV in RHD when it is feasible.
